Re: Pics of 4th gen spoiler or Z28 high rise on 89 Formula?

Originally Posted by slownold89TA
are you guys just taking a used 4th gen spoiler and mounting it to a 3rd gen? I'm wanting to do that, just don't know if the installation has any issues?
Yes the factory 4th gen spoiler mounts on a 3rd gen w/ minimal work. You do have to drill new holes to mount the spoiler. MEASURE TWICE, DRILL ONCE.
Also, its best to find an LT1 spoiler vs the LS1 spoiler. The LT1 spoiler will sit flush along the edges. With both, you will have to fill the gaps on the center posts.

Re: Pics of 4th gen spoiler or Z28 high rise on 89 Formula?

Originally Posted by slownold89TA
are you guys just taking a used 4th gen spoiler and mounting it to a 3rd gen? I'm wanting to do that, just don't know if the installation has any issues?
EXACTLY!

BUT....Get one from a 93-97 TA, a LT1 car. DO NOT get one from a 98-02 TA, a LS1 car. They won't sit flat.

The LS1 cars have a bit of a "bubble" rise to the hatch, which makes the center 2 posts sit at angles.

The red car in my link has a LT1 wing. It sits perfectly flat. You can see in my pics, that the one on my white GTA, the center 2 posts do not sit flat.

But to do it right, it requires drilling 2 new holes for mounting & closing the 4 old ones. In other words.....Welding. But it is 110% worth it!

In either case.....You'll hafta extend the center 2 posts down to reach, since they are too short. Mine were extended with layers of plexiglass or Lexan, bonded together. I haven't bothered finishing them, smoothing them out, since I need to get a LT1 wing & transfer them over.
